BL FEATURES Low cost GALAXY ELECTRICAL FR101---FR107 VOLTAGE RANGE: 50 --- 1000 V CURRENT: 1.0 A FAST RECOVERY RECTIFIER DO - 41 Diffused junction Low leakage Low forward voltage drop High current capability Easily cleaned with Freon,Alcohol,Isopropanol and similar solvents The plastic material carries U/L recognition 94V-0 MECHANICAL DATA Case:JEDEC DO-41,molded plastic Terminals: Axial lead ,solderable per MIL- STD-202,Method 208 Polarity: Color band denotes cathode Weight: 0.012ounces,0.34 grams Mounting position: Any MAXIMUM RATINGS AND ELECTRICAL CHARACTERISTICS Ratings at 25 ambient temperature unless otherwise specified. Single phase,half wave,60 Hz,resistive or inductive load. For capacitive load,derate by 20%.
